description A road maintenance and rehabilitation procedure was developed by Jabatan Kerja Raya (JKR) Malaysia. The procedure consists of all aspect that needs to take into account when conducting any road maintenance and rehabilitation in Malaysia, namely the road maintenance work methods and road maintenance management techniques. Road maintenance work method is a system to carry out the work that includes collection of raw data and conducting maintenance work using standard guidelines that has been developed by JKR. A road maintenance management technique is a process of planning, organizing, directing and controlling the road maintenance and rehabilitation activity. This study will focus on the road maintenance and rehabilitation procedures adopted in Kuching-Samarahan roads namely Mongkos road and Serian-TebeduIndonesian Border road. Apart from that, this study will also review maintenance and rehabilitation activities performed by the Concession Company that conduct these activities. Comparison between JKR standard and the construction standard were also carried out. The analysis conducted showed some of the weaknesses in road maintenance and rehabilitation activities in Mongkos road and Serian-TebeduIndonesian Border road. Lack of field data and test equipment, high maintenance cost and insufficient manpower are several problems faced by the Concession Company.
